Perfect Replacement – Works Like a Charm
I lost the original USB receiver for my Logitech mouse and was relieved to find this Unifying Receiver as a replacement. It works exactly as expected, and setting it up was quick and easy. Setup & Compatibility Pairing my Logitech mouse and keyboard was simple using the Logitech Unifying software, which is free to download from their website. Within minutes, my devices were reconnected and working perfectly. This receiver is compatible with multiple Logitech peripherals, so if you have more than one Unifying-compatible device, you can connect them all to a single receiver, which is super convenient. Performance The connection is rock solid—no lag, no dropouts. My mouse and keyboard respond instantly, just like they did with the original receiver. The range is also good; I’ve used it from about 10 feet away without any issues. Build Quality & Size Like the original, the receiver is very small—almost too small! It’s great because it doesn’t stick out much from the USB port, but that also means it’s easy to lose if you’re not careful. I recommend keeping it plugged in or storing it in a safe place when not in use. Things to Consider • Not compatible with Bluetooth devices – This only works with Logitech Unifying-compatible devices, not standard Bluetooth mice or keyboards. • Requires Logitech Unifying Software – It won’t auto-connect; you have to download and use the software to pair devices. Final Verdict If you’ve lost your original receiver or need a second one, this is a perfect replacement. It’s reliable, easy to set up, and supports multiple devices on one dongle. Just be careful not to misplace it!
